How many quarts [US, liquid] in 5000 cubic centimeters?

5000 cubic centimeters equals 5.28344 quarts because 5000 times 0.00105669 (the conversion factor) = 5.28344

Cubic centimeters to quarts Conversion Formula

How to convert 5000 cubic centimeters into quarts

To calculate the value in quarts, you just need to use the following formula:

Value in quarts = value in cubic centimeters × 0.001056688209

In other words, you need to multiply the capacitance value in cubic centimeters by 0.001056688209 to obtain the equivalent value in quarts.

For example, to convert 5000 cubic centimeters to quarts, you can plug the value of 5000 into the above formula toget

quarts = 5000 × 0.001056688209 = 5.283441047
